Web14 de jun. de 2024 · Third Stage of a BPD Relationship: Withdrawing and Withholding From this stage in the relationship, the borderline might start the process of withdrawing and withholding. This is a strategy intended to get their partner to invest more heavily in their emotional needs if they aren’t being met to the standards they expect.
